2009年4月1日星期三

slackware 12.2 配置

在比较了很多发行版之后,我觉得自己更喜欢 slackware linux。
slackware 的最新发行版是 12.2,安装完成后有很多地方需要配置,但自己能力实在是太有限了,很多地方不知道怎么配置。
现在把搜到的有用的东西记下来,慢慢学习,内容主要来自于 http://www.duangw.net/computer/work-env/real/slackware-v12_2.html,感谢 duangw 。

1 安装补丁

一般来说,安装一个系统并不总是在该系统刚刚发布之时,此时可能已经有一些补丁程序。新系统的第一步就是安装这些补丁,填补发现的漏洞。

选择一个速度快的镜像站点下载补丁程序(位于slackware-12.2/patches/packages),在安装系统之前先准备好这些补丁(如果有的话)。

首先进入单用户模式:

# init 1

进入补丁所在目录,更新:

# upgradepkg *.tgz

以上是一般操作步骤。有些特殊补丁会有额外的操作,根据安全公告的详细描述进行相应处理。

:我一般用lftp在本地建立一个补丁包镜像,供本地所有系统使用,以避免重复下载。如:

duangw@slackware:~/ftp/slackware$ cat mirror-12.2.sh
lftp -e "mirror -ner slackware-12.2; \
cd slackware-12.2; \
lcd slackware-12.2; \
mirror -ne patches; \
bye" \
http://slackware.cs.utah.edu/

通过关注Slackware的ChangeLogs,或订阅邮件列表,来了解更新动态。


2 建立普通用户

这里使用一个额外的分区(挂载在/pub目录下)来存放所有系统的普通用户文件(amd64机器):

# mkdir /pub/home/slackwre-12.2
# cd /home
# mv * /pub/home/slackware-12.2/
# cd /
# rmdir home
# ln -s /pub/home/slackware-12.2/ home

添加普通用户:

# useradd -m -s /bin/bash duangw

编辑/etc/group文件,将用户添加到audio、cdrom和plugdev组,以便能使用声卡、K3B和u盘等设备:

audio:x:17:root,duangw
cdrom:x:19:root,duangw
plugdev:x:83:root,duangw

3 配置Xwindow

执行xorgsetup,配置Xwindow,一切都按缺省值:

# xorgsetup

弄好后,执行startx,看看能正常启动Xwindow就行了。即使因为驱动问题启动不了也没关系,这只是初始配置,后面还要专门安装显卡驱动。




没有评论:

发表评论